4,294,991,912 is a composite number, even.
4,294,991,912 (four billion two hundred ninety-four million nine hundred ninety-one thousand nine hundred twelve) is an even 10-digit number. It is a composite number with 16 divisors, and factors as 2³ × 6,983 × 76,883. Written other ways, in hexadecimal, 0x100006028.
